Hey everyone! I had to format my windows 11 and after installing Photoshop I came across this weird problem: The preview in the export (and also the exported image) has a different color than the file I'm working on, the preview is a bit less "vibrant". Both of them are in sRGB and doesn't matter what I do it keeps the same way.

It was not like that before reinstalling Windows.

Any suggestions?

That's a bug in Export color management that has gone unfixed for a long time.

 

The exported file is correct - it's only a misleading preview in the Export dialog. As long as you have "embed color profile" checked you'll be fine.

 

If it bothers you (it bothers me; on principle) - you can use Save For Web instead. Save For Web works much better and more reliably than Export. The whole Export module seems to have been abandoned completely.

You are completely right - The exported file is indeed in the correct color. It's just the export preview.

So sad that the export thing is so bad like that, it's very useful when I need to export multiple layers.
